Cài Đặt Flash Cho Máy Tính

Công cụ tính toán cài đặt Flash cho máy tính

Nhập thông tin máy tính của bạn để tính toán yêu cầu cài đặt Flash tối ưu

Hướng dẫn toàn tập cài đặt Flash cho máy tính năm 2024

Flash Player đã chính thức ngừng hoạt động từ ngày 31 tháng 12 năm 2020, nhưng vẫn có nhiều trường hợp cần sử dụng công nghệ này cho các ứng dụng cũ, trò chơi retro hoặc mục đích giáo dục. Bài viết này sẽ hướng dẫn bạn cách cài đặt và sử dụng Flash một cách an toàn trên máy tính.

1. Tại sao vẫn cần cài đặt Flash trong năm 2024?

Mặc dù Adobe đã ngừng hỗ trợ Flash Player, vẫn có một số lý do chính đáng để cài đặt:

  • Trò chơi Flash cũ: Hàng ngàn trò chơi được phát triển trên nền tảng Flash như Club Penguin, FarmVille, hoặc các game trên Newgrounds.
  • Ứng dụng giáo dục: Nhiều khóa học trực tuyến cũ sử dụng Flash cho các mô phỏng tương tác.
  • Nội dung đa phương tiện: Một số video và hoạt hình tương tác chỉ chạy trên Flash.
  • Phát triển và kiểm thử: Các nhà phát triển cần môi trường để kiểm tra tính tương thích.
  • Bảo tồn kỹ thuật số: Các thư viện và bảo tàng số hóa cần duy trì khả năng chạy các tác phẩm Flash lịch sử.

2. Rủi ro bảo mật khi sử dụng Flash

Flash Player nổi tiếng với các lỗ hổng bảo mật. Theo báo cáo từ CISA (Cybersecurity & Infrastructure Security Agency), Flash đã có hơn 1,000 lỗ hổng được báo cáo trong suốt vòng đời của nó. Các rủi ro chính bao gồm:

Loại lỗ hổng Mức độ nguy hiểm Số lượng báo cáo (2015-2020)
Thực thi mã từ xa (RCE) Cực kỳ nguy hiểm 412
Tấn công từ chối dịch vụ (DoS) Trung bình 287
Rò rỉ thông tin Nguy hiểm 198
Tăng quyền hạn Nguy hiểm 156

3. Các phương pháp cài đặt Flash an toàn

3.1. Sử dụng Flash Player độc lập (Standalone)

Phương pháp an toàn nhất là sử dụng phiên bản Flash Player độc lập không tích hợp với trình duyệt:

  1. Tải phiên bản Flash Player độc lập từ kho lưu trữ chính thức của Adobe (đường link trực tiếp đến phiên bản cuối cùng).
  2. Cài đặt trong chế độ offline (ngắt kết nối internet).
  3. Chỉ mở các file SWF từ nguồn đáng tin cậy.
  4. Luôn chạy trong môi trường cách ly (Sandbox) nếu có thể.

3.2. Sử dụng trình duyệt cách ly

Nếu cần chạy Flash trên trình duyệt, hãy:

  • Sử dụng máy ảo (Virtual Machine) với hệ điều hành riêng biệt.
  • Cài đặt trình duyệt cũ như Firefox 52 ESR (phiên bản cuối cùng hỗ trợ plugin NPAPI).
  • Vô hiệu hóa tất cả plugin khác và chạy trong chế độ riêng tư.
  • Sử dụng tường lửa để chặn kết nối mạng không cần thiết.

3.3. Giải pháp thay thế hiện đại

Thay vì cài đặt Flash, xem xét các giải pháp thay thế:

Giải pháp Mô tả Ưu điểm Nhược điểm
Ruffle Trình thông dịch Flash viết bằng Rust An toàn, mã nguồn mở, chạy trên trình duyệt hiện đại Không hỗ trợ 100% tính năng ActionScript 3
SuperNova Player Trình phát Flash dựa trên WebAssembly Hỗ trợ tốt ActionScript 3, tích hợp với trình duyệt Yêu cầu cấu hình máy cao
FlashPoint Bộ sưu tập và trình phát game Flash Hơn 100,000 game và hoạt hình, giao diện thân thiện Dung lượng lớn (>500GB cho phiên bản đầy đủ)
Lightspark Trình phát Flash mã nguồn mở Hỗ trợ Linux, không cần plugin trình duyệt Phát triển chậm, thiếu tính năng

4. Hướng dẫn cài đặt chi tiết cho Windows

Dưới đây là hướng dẫn từng bước để cài đặt Flash Player trên Windows 10/11:

  1. Tải xuống file cài đặt:
  2. Vô hiệu hóa kết nối mạng:
    • Ngắt kết nối Wi-Fi hoặc rút cáp mạng
    • Hoặc vô hiệu hóa adapter mạng trong Network Settings
  3. Chạy file cài đặt:
    • Click chuột phải vào file và chọn “Run as administrator”
    • Bỏ chọn tất cả các tùy chọn cài đặt phần mềm đi kèm (McAfee, v.v.)
    • Chọn “Install only for current user” nếu có tùy chọn
  4. Cấu hình bảo mật:
    • Mở Flash Player Settings Manager từ Start Menu
    • Trong tab “Advanced”, bỏ chọn “Allow Adobe to install updates”
    • Trong tab “Storage”, chọn “Never ask again” và giới hạn dung lượng lưu trữ về 0KB
    • Trong tab “Camera and Mic”, chọn “Always deny”
  5. Kiểm tra cài đặt:
    • Tải file SWF test từ Adobe
    • Mở file bằng Flash Player độc lập (không qua trình duyệt)
    • Xác nhận phiên bản hiển thị đúng với phiên bản bạn đã cài

5. Cài đặt Flash trên macOS

Quá trình cài đặt trên macOS tương tự nhưng có một số khác biệt quan trọng:

  1. Tải phiên bản dành cho macOS từ Internet Archive
  2. Mở Terminal và chạy lệnh:
    sudo spctl --master-disable
    để cho phép cài đặt phần mềm từ nguồn không xác định
  3. Mở file DMG và kéo Flash Player vào thư mục Applications
  4. Sau khi cài đặt xong, khôi phục cài đặt bảo mật bằng lệnh:
    sudo spctl --master-enable
  5. Chỉ chạy Flash Player khi thực sự cần thiết và đóng hoàn toàn sau khi sử dụng

6. Giải pháp dài hạn cho nội dung Flash

Theo khuyến nghị từ NIST (National Institute of Standards and Technology), các tổ chức nên:

  • Chuyển đổi sang HTML5: Sử dụng các công cụ như Swiffy (đã ngừng nhưng vẫn hoạt động) hoặc CreateJS để chuyển đổi nội dung Flash sang HTML5.
  • Lưu trữ nội dung: Sử dụng các định dạng mở như WebM cho video và SVG cho đồ họa vector.
  • Áp dụng chính sách bảo mật:
    • Cấm hoàn toàn Flash trên các hệ thống doanh nghiệp
    • Chỉ cho phép chạy trong môi trường cách ly nếu tuyệt đối cần thiết
    • Thường xuyên quét lỗ hổng với công cụ như Nessus hoặc OpenVAS
  • Đào tạo nhân viên: Nâng cao nhận thức về rủi ro khi sử dụng công nghệ lỗi thời.

7. Các câu hỏi thường gặp

Câu hỏi 1: Tôi có thể cài đặt Flash trên Windows 11 không?

Trả lời: Có, nhưng bạn cần:

  • Vô hiệu hóa Core Isolation (Memory Integrity) trong Windows Security
  • Sử dụng chế độ tương thích Windows 10
  • Cài đặt trong thư mục không phải Program Files (vd: C:\Flash\)

Câu hỏi 2: Làm sao để chạy game Flash trên điện thoại?

Trả lời: Trên thiết bị di động:

  • Sử dụng Puffin Browser (có tích hợp Flash Player trên đám mây)
  • Hoặc cài đặt BlueStacks và chạy Flash Player trong môi trường Android
  • Lưu ý: Hiệu suất sẽ thấp hơn nhiều so với máy tính

Câu hỏi 3: Có cách nào chơi game Flash mà không cần cài đặt không?

Trả lời: Có nhiều giải pháp:

8. Kết luận và khuyến nghị

Mặc dù Flash Player đã lỗi thời, vẫn có những trường hợp hợp lệ cần sử dụng công nghệ này. Tuy nhiên, việc cài đặt và sử dụng Flash đòi hỏi:

  1. Đánh giá rủi ro: Chỉ cài đặt khi tuyệt đối cần thiết và không có giải pháp thay thế.
  2. Biện pháp bảo mật: Luôn chạy trong môi trường cách ly và giới hạn quyền truy cập.
  3. Giải pháp dài hạn: Ưu tiên chuyển đổi sang các công nghệ hiện đại như HTML5, WebAssembly.
  4. Cập nhật kiến thức: Theo dõi các khuyến cáo từ CISAUS-CERT về các lỗ hổng mới.

Với sự phát triển của các công nghệ web hiện đại, việc phụ thuộc vào Flash nên được giảm thiểu tối đa. Các nhà phát triển và người dùng nên ưu tiên các giải pháp thay thế an toàn và bền vững hơn.

Leave a Reply

Your email address will not be published. Required fields are marked *